In the EVS list, check whether the EVS disk to be backed up is in the Available or In-use state. If no, after the EVS disk restores to the Available or In-use state, click Back Up Again in the Operation column of the Backup Jobs list to perform a manual backup operation.
Executing a backup policy Before performing this operation, check whether EVS disks are associated with the backup policy. If not, associate EVS disks with the backup policy first.

Suppose EVS disk X has backups A, B, and C (in time sequence) and every backup involves data changes. If backup B is deleted, you can still use backup A or C to restore data.

If a backup job is in the Failed or Timed out state, you can click Back Up Again in the Operation column to manually back up the EVS disk again. In the upper right corner of the list, you can select a state from the All statuses drop-down list to search for backup jobs.
